>From an e-mail I sent to the CS e-mail list:
I was testing VMware snapshots with managed storage and believe I see a problem
with these snapshots with non-managed storage (I was comparing results from
managed storage to non-managed storage).
If I take a VMware snapshot, I notice the path field in the volumes table
references, say, the ROOT-9 VMDK instead of the ROOT-9-000001 VMDK.
This seems like a bug.
If I look in vSphere Client, I see that the VM is using ROOT-9-000001.vmdk.
